Output 2db8d842ae39b3a38ad116bbb3a9dab7136dc49914a7e95caa7058f4f8fd035b:75

value
22614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 308c0e2430d2c1025fbde14519959a2ce0263ebe OP_EQUALVERIFY OP_CHECKSIG
address
15RhDRAAFNa37ieFjzTMoW4ZXKECvgsDx5
transaction
2db8d842ae39b3a38ad116bbb3a9dab7136dc49914a7e95caa7058f4f8fd035b
confirmations
656123
spent
false